- adjective argumentatively fond of or given to argument and dispute; disputatious; contentious: The law students were an unusually argumentative group. 1
- adjective argumentatively of or characterized by argument; controversial: an argumentative attitude toward political issues. 1
- adjective argumentatively Law. arguing or containing arguments suggesting that a certain fact tends toward a certain conclusion. 1
